Adult Phorid flies are tiny insects, about 1/16” to 1/8” in length. Phorid flies are yellowish-brown or black in color. Phorid flies have a small head, a short, narrowed abdomen, and large legs with a hind femur laterally flattened (adapted for jumping).

WebApr 10, 2024 · Fact: Life Span. Flies live longer than you may think. The average lifespan is 30 days or more for most fly species. Some, like horseflies, can live for years. The total lifecycle of a fly has four stages: egg, larvae, pupa, and adult. Under ideal conditions, an egg can hatch in as few as eight hours to become a larvae—commonly known as a maggot.
